Here’s a very quick recipe for tzatziki.


Ingredients:


Natural yoghurt

Clove of garlic

Mint leaves

Half a cucumber

Lemon

Salt & pepper


Method:


  • step into the kitchen !

  • Slice your cucumber in half and scoop out the middle with a little spoon

  • Grate the cucumber into a sieve over a bowl

  • Add a bit of salt ontop of the cucumber and stir

  • Leave to one side

  • Get a nice bowl to serve the tzatziki in, grate a clove of garlic into the bowl

  • Add a few dollops of yoghurt and stir

  • Chop the mint and add to the yoghurt

  • Squeeze in the lemon and taste, ensuring it’s got a nice tang

  • Squeeze out your cucumber, pushing into the sieve. (Note! Keep the cucumber juice from the bowl, it’s pretty yummy over ice and sparkling water with some lemon juice!)

  • Add the grated cucumber to the yoghurt

  • Enjoy!
